Yahya Sinwar becomes Hamas's new Political Bureau Chief
Hamas's Gaza leader Yahya Sinwar has become the new Political Bureau Chief of Hamas following Haniyeh.
Hamas's leader in Gaza, Yahya Sinwar, has been elected as the new Political Bureau Chief of Hamas following Ismail Haniyeh.
WHO IS YAHYA SINWAR?
Born in 1962, Sinwar is the leader of Hamas in the Gaza Strip. Sinwar was born in 1962.
He is the founder of Al-Majd, the Hamas security apparatus that manages internal security matters and investigates Israeli agents. After being arrested for the third time in 1988, he was sentenced to four life terms in prison. However, he was among the 1,027 prisoners released in exchange for an Israeli soldier held captive by Hamas.
Since that day, he has continued to rise within Hamas.
In 2015, the US included Sinwar on its "international terrorists" blacklist.
